The relevance of the initiated research isstipulated by the rapid development of modern technologies, which leads to the growth of automation and robotization of various spheres of life. Robotics has a significant impact on the labor market, changing the requirements for workers and the need for new skills. Therefore, the identification of promising ways of developing educational strategies for preparing students for these challenges is extremely relevant. The purpose of this study is to identify and analyze promising strategies in the field of education to prepare students for the challenges that arise in connection with the growth of automation and robotization of various sectors of the economy, in particular, the sphere of labor. The research is aimed at developing approaches to improve educational programs that allow students to develop the necessary skills and competencies for successful functioning in a changing market environment, adapting to the requirements of digital transformation. On the basis of the conducted theoretical analysis, the key aspects and needs arising in the educational environment in the connection with changes related to automation and robotics were determined. Recommendations have been developed for the improvement of educational programs and pedagogical approaches in order to effectively prepare students for the labor market in the conditions of digital transformation. The proposed recommendations are the basis for the further development of educational programs and will contribute to better training of students for the requirements of the labor market in the conditions of the digital economy.
